Wallboard Replacement in Kansas City, KS
Wallboard replacement services involve removing and installing new drywall or plasterboard to restore or improve interior walls and ceilings. This service is commonly requested for projects such as repairing water damage, updating outdated surfaces, hiding structural imperfections, or preparing spaces for painting or finishing. Property owners typically want to understand the scope of the work, including whether the existing wall material will be removed entirely or patched, and what types of wallboard options are available to match the existing surfaces.
Homeowners and property owners should consider factors like the size of the area requiring replacement, the condition of the current wall surfaces, and any specific finishing or texture preferences before requesting wallboard replacement. It’s also helpful to clarify if the project involves additional work such as taping, mudding, sanding, or painting to ensure the final result meets expectations. Proper planning and understanding of the process can help achieve a seamless and durable finish for interior walls.

Common Wallboard Replacement Jobs
Wallboard Replacement - involves removing damaged or outdated wall panels and installing new surfaces.
Drywall Replacement - restores interior walls after water damage, holes, or cracks.
Commercial Wallboard Replacement - updates or repairs wall surfaces in business or retail spaces.
Textured Wallboard Replacement - replaces textured or decorative wall surfaces for a refreshed look.
Fire-Resistant Wallboard Replacement - installs specialized panels in areas requiring fire-rated materials.
Soundproof Wallboard Replacement - improves privacy and reduces noise transfer between rooms.
Wallboard Replacement Questions
What is wallboard replacement? Wallboard replacement involves removing damaged or outdated drywall and installing new panels to restore wall surfaces.
When should wallboard be replaced? Replacement is recommended when drywall is extensively damaged, water-logged, or shows signs of mold or significant cracks.
What types of projects commonly require wallboard replacement? Common projects include remodeling, water damage repair, or fixing holes and cracks in interior walls.
What should property owners consider before replacing wallboard? It's important to assess the extent of damage and choose appropriate drywall types for durability and finish quality.
